Vice President Sara Duterte on Monday, 16 February, urged Filipinos to “embrace the spirit of courage” as the nation celebrates Lunar New Year.
“Happy Lunar New Year to our Filipino-Chinese communities around the world! Xin Nian Kuai Le!” Duterte said in a video message.
“As we welcome the Year of the Fire Horse, let us embrace this beginning with courage. This is a year of high energy and bold action — offering big rewards for those with the courage to take them,” she added.
Duterte also encouraged Filipinos to embrace the “spirit of bayanihan,” or the act of communal unity and helping one another in times of need.
“Now is the time to ignite the spirit of bayanihan and charge forward into a new year of possibilities,” she said.
“Together, let us strive for growth. May this year bring abundance, good health and peace to every home,” the Vice President added.
She also urged Filipinos to unite in promoting “a more developed and prosperous Philippines for all.”
